| Project Title | An Optimized Earth Mover’s Distance Algorithm for Improved Stability in Wasserstein Generative Adversarial Networks |
| Grant | UTARRF 2025 Cycle 1 |
| Campus | Sg Long campus |
| Stipend | RM2,000 per month |
| Entry Requirement | 1. BSc in Applied Mathematics/ Actuarial Science/Electronic Engineering/ Computer Science or any related courses with CGPA >3.00 2. Strong oral and written communication skills. 3. Pro-active and self-motivated, with the ability to work independently as well as participate within the teams. 4. Able to work under pressure and meet deadlines, possess a mature attitude |
| Job Description |
1. To explore the causes of instabilities in WGAN. 2. To explore various strategies to potentially improve gradient stability. 3. To implement the designed algorithm. 4. Verification of the proposed algorithm and apply the proposed algorithm to data imputation. 5. Prepare Manuscript for journal publication. |
